Ticket: Validator plugin vault locked — Gatemarsh SDK. The vault storing validator plugin signing certs locked after a failed rotation. External authors: publishing is paused; queued submissions are safe. Do not re-sign locally. Ops will reopen the vault using the recovery passphrase below.

strongbox words: holax-rusax-jorath-aldeth

**Building Access: Wellness Room Bookings — Pellerton House**

The wellness room on Level 4 is available to visiting contractors between 10:00 and 16:00, subject to booking. Reserve a slot through the front desk at least two hours in advance; sessions are capped at 45 minutes. Leave the room as found and switch off the diffuser. The room is outside the standard badge zone, so contractor passes will not open it. Enter using the keypad code below.

door code, tajof-kageg: bdg-QVDCE-3

Attendees: R. Malu (Chair), D. Estven, K. Porrel. The committee reviewed the proposal to transfer tier-one customer support for the Ardenline platform to Quillbrook Services. Estven presented cost modelling showing an 18% reduction over two years, contingent on maintaining current response targets. Branch managers should prepare staffing impact assessments by the 15th and flag retention risks early. A pilot in the Westharrow branch begins next month. For committee eyes only, the strategic note appears below.

board note of kadug-tawig: Only 5 of the 100 pilot accounts renewed Oliath, so a churn review is set for April 15.